The finished product has been installed in my Cayman and is working perfectly. Here's a list of features for those who might have forgotten.


Fully programmable via the turn signal stalk

Beep(s) on lock and unlock

Home light on/off via key

4 second delay on front and rear trunks

windows auto-up and auto-down with key hold

doors auto lock/unlock on drive-off or key removal

side mirror lowering when car put into reverse - aids in parallel parking


I think that covers everything, if I've forgotten something my apologies. Stefan was able to get the mirror lowering feature working whether you have memory seats or not!

BTW, with regard to the testers, the product is done, what you are testing is the installation procedure, can you follow Stefan's photos and step by step instructions. He and I both know how to do it in our sleep because of all the testing that has been done on my car, he just wants to make sure that others don't have any problems installing the unit. In my opinion it is a pretty easy install.

Titanic look at the Boxster install and then add maybe 5 minutes to that for the Cayman install. The Cayman (or 997 coupe) install takes a little longer because you have to separate a fitting re-route the CAN bus wires and put the fitting back together.
